What you'll discover inside:

• The surprising origins of the factory system, ingeniously adapted from slaughterhouses and flour mills.

• A vivid, sensory journey inside the Highland Park and River Rouge plants during the controversial five-dollar day era.

• The fierce clash between management's pursuit of lean production and the physical toll extracted from blue-collar workers.

• How this revolutionary production model spread globally, fueling new consumer habits and international trade networks.

• The direct link between early mechanical chains and today's digital workflows, artificial intelligence, and remote automation.
